RADNOR, Pa. – The Cabrini men's tennis team closed its 2013 campaign with a 5-4 loss to Gwynedd-Mercy today at the Cabrini Courts. The Cavaliers end the season with an overall record of 3-13, including 2-5 in the conference.
The Blue and White led 2-0 before the match's first serve as the Griffins brought just five players, meaning Cabrini was awarded wins at No. 3 doubles and No. 6 singles by default.
The teams split the remaining two matches, giving the Cavaliers a 3-1 lead entering singles play. Senior
Ryan Juhring and sophomore
Anthony DiCicco improved to 8-2 on the season with their 8-2 win at No. 2 doubles. The duo of seniors
Ian Monson and
Abui Santos dropped their No. 1 doubles match 8-3.
The Cavaliers could not maintain the lead as they won just one of the five singles matches. Santos captured his first conference win with a 6-3, 7-6 (7-3) win at No. 3 singles.
Today also marks the culmination of the careers of the Blue and White's five seniors,
Mark Cuevas, Juhring,
Nate Krieger, Monson, and Santos. While only Juhring and Monson played prior to this year, all five have made significant contributions to the team.
